Our 2023 rankings named Presidio Graduate School the most popular school in the Far Western US Region for sustainability science students working on their master’s degree. Located in the large city of San Francisco, Presidio Graduate School is a private not-for-profit college with a small student population.
About 76% of the students majoring in sustainability science at the school are women while 24% are male.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of California - Berkeley. It ranked #2 on our 2023 Most Popular Sustainability Science Master’s Degree Schools in the Far Western US Region list. UC Berkeley is a very large public school located in the city of Berkeley.
Women make up 63% of the sustainability science majors at the school.

Request InformationBest Sustainability Science Colleges by State
Explore the best sustainability science schools for a specific state in the Far Western US region.
| State | Degrees Awarded |
|---|---|
| California | 219 |
| Washington | 91 |
| Oregon | 56 |
| Hawaii | 15 |
| Alaska | 1 |
